Indians: Gosling to Triple-A, Abreu to free agency
Left-hander Mike Gosling and right-hander Winston Abreu have cleared waivers after being designated for assignment by the Cleveland Indians.

Indians DFA Abreu, Gosling
According to Anthony Castrovince at MLB.com, the Indians have designated pitchers Winston Abreu and Mike Gosling for assignment. Those spots will clear the way for a call-up of Jensen Lewis and the newly-acquired Justin Masterson.The Indians had previously gotten Abreu from the Rays in exchange for Jonathan Meloan.
